In today’s rapidly evolving tech landscape, innovative technologies constantly reshape how we interact with the digital world. Among these groundbreaking advancements, Augmented Reality stands out as a transformative force that enhances user experiences across various industries. As IT professionals, understanding how this technology works and its potential applications not only broadens your expertise but also opens doors to new opportunities. In this article, we will delve into the fundamentals of Augmented Reality, exploring its unique capabilities and implications for software development, network engineering, and cybersecurity. Get ready to immerse yourself in a realm where the digital and physical worlds seamlessly converge!
Understanding Augmented Reality: What It Is and How It Works
Augmented Reality (AR) blends digital elements with the real world, enhancing ordinary experiences. Through devices like smartphones and AR glasses, this technology overlays graphics, audio, and other sensory enhancements onto the physical environment.
Functionality relies on advanced sensors and software. When a user points a device at their surroundings, the AR application harnesses computer vision algorithms to recognize surfaces and objects. This recognition facilitates dynamic interaction, allowing users to engage with content that feels tangible and relevant to their immediate context.
Technical frameworks such as ARKit and ARCore empower developers to create immersive applications. By leveraging GPS, accelerometers, and other sensors, AR systems accurately position digital objects within the user’s field of vision. This capability opens a plethora of possibilities, from gaming to training simulations, paving the way for innovative user experiences across diverse industries.